软件如同空气般渗透到人们生活与工作的每一个角落,从便捷的移动支付应用到复杂的企业级管理系统,软件的质量与安全性直接关系到用户的体验和数据安全。然而,软件安全形势严峻,恶意软件攻击、代码篡改等事件频发,使得提升软件可信度成为亟待解决的关键问题。EV代码签名证书作为保障软件安全与可信的重要手段,其应用与实践具有重大意义。
EV 代码签名证书的核心价值
EV 代码签名证书即组织验证型代码签名证书,它对软件发布者身份的验证更为严格。相较于基础代码签名证书,证书颁发机构(CA)会对申请企业的合法注册信息、实际运营地址、经营资质等进行全面核实。这一过程不仅确保了软件发布者的真实性,还为用户提供了一种可靠的识别方式。当用户下载安装带有EV 代码签名证书的软件时,操作系统会显示软件发布者的详细信息,让用户清楚了解软件的来源,从而建立起对软件的初步信任。
应用场景中的显著优势
保障软件完整性
在软件从开发者到用户的传输过程中,存在着被篡改的风险。恶意攻击者可能会植入病毒、木马等恶意代码,损害用户利益。EV 代码签名证书通过数字签名技术,对软件代码进行加密处理。软件发布者使用私钥对软件进行签名,用户在安装时,系统使用公钥验证签名的有效性。一旦软件代码被篡改,签名就会失效,系统会立即阻止软件的安装和运行,有效保障了软件的完整性。
提升软件兼容性
许多操作系统和安全软件对未签名的软件设置了严格的限制条件,这可能导致软件无法正常安装或运行。而经过EV 代码签名证书签名的软件,能够顺利通过这些安全检查,确保软件在不同平台和系统上的兼容性。无论是 Windows、macOS 还是 Linux 系统,无论是桌面端还是移动端设备,用户都能流畅地使用软件,提高了软件的使用体验和市场覆盖率。
增强品牌形象与竞争力
在竞争激烈的软件市场中,用户更倾向于选择那些经过权威认证、来源可靠的软件。EV 代码签名证书是企业专业性和可信度的象征。当软件携带该证书时,用户会认为企业更加注重软件质量和用户安全,从而提升对企业的好感度和信任度。这对于企业树立良好的品牌形象、增强市场竞争力具有重要作用。
实践中的注意事项
严格管理证书
软件开发者要妥善保管证书的私钥,避免私钥泄露导致安全问题。可以采用硬件安全模块(HSM)等设备来存储私钥,确保私钥的安全性。同时,要定期更新证书,防止证书过期影响软件的使用。
规范签名流程
在软件发布过程中,要严格按照证书使用规范进行签名操作。确保签名的软件版本与发布版本一致,避免因签名错误导致软件无法正常安装或运行。
EV 代码签名证书是提升软件可信度的关键一步。通过发挥其核心价值,在多个应用场景中展现优势,并在实践中注意相关事项,软件开发者能够为用户提供更加安全、可信的软件产品,推动软件行业的健康发展。